Java8
天狼1222
不是试图,而是切切实实去做,只想一味尝试的人终归一事无成
展开
-
java8 Collectors.collectingAndThen 常用用法
Collectors.collectingAndThen除了排序的,另外两个都直接替换。但是也要熟悉,当遇到需要进一步处理数据,也不知道有更简便的方法的时候,就可以直接用collectingAndThen的方式去写原创 2023-07-29 13:29:12 · 6226 阅读 · 0 评论 -
java8 listmap聚合后内容顺序不变
对于List的数据使用groupingBy的时候,使用LinkedHashMap,保持内容顺序一致原创 2023-07-29 11:26:54 · 736 阅读 · 0 评论 -
java8 GroupingBy 用法大全
常见使用聚合再进行map处理,用于匹配数据。了解Collectors.collectingAndThen的用法,聚合后再进行操作。写不来,就分两步写,先完成,再优化原创 2023-07-29 11:15:10 · 1497 阅读 · 0 评论 -
java8 skip和limit学习使用
使用skip和limit适合对数据进行批处理。原创 2023-04-13 16:08:54 · 933 阅读 · 0 评论 -
java 截取list
list截取原创 2022-07-05 11:05:07 · 5818 阅读 · 0 评论 -
Java8 ListMap sorted() 排序
Java8 ListMap sorted() 排序学习了排序" data-link-title="List排序">List<Bean>排序,如果类型是List<Map>类型,处理上有什么区别吗: 最大的区别在于倒序,List<Bean>可以直接使用reversed()方法了,List<Map>要写下 Comparator.comparing具体的内容代码;数据模拟public static List<Map<原创 2021-09-23 21:43:54 · 7419 阅读 · 0 评论 -
Java8 List<Bean> sorted()排序
Java8 ListBean sort() 排序Java8 排序使用: stream.sort(Comparator.comparing)对于List<Bean>类型的排序,会好处理些,罗列常见的排序情况,直接看代码:代码;Userpublic class User { private String name; private Integer age; private Integer credits; private double m...原创 2021-09-23 21:25:41 · 1229 阅读 · 0 评论 -
java8 Maps获取过滤需要的内容
Maps获取过滤需要的内容在使用中,需要对Map获取需要的字段。比如有五个字段的内容,只要获取三个内容。代码;public static void main(String[] args) { String data = "[{\"staff_name\":\"feng\",\"org_id\":2015,\"staff_id\":12},{\"staff_name\":\"lang\",\"org_id\":2016,\"staff_id\":4565123},{\"staff_...原创 2021-02-23 13:58:15 · 622 阅读 · 1 评论